This photo of a Pearl Crescent butterfly (Phyciodes tharos) was taken today in Arcadia State Forest in Rhode Island, USACanon 5D Mark ll
Canon 180mm Macro

For the composition: very well done! An alternative to try out could be rotating it a bit clockwise to make the butterfly look right up and let the straw of grass form a perfect diagonal, that would be a stronger stylized composition. Yours is nice and subtle, I like it as well!
Overall a good piece of work. A 6/8 from me.
